When a text file lands in the Parchlight upload pipeline, we never trust the declared charset. Detection runs in two passes: a fast BOM and structural check, then a statistical scorer over the first sampled window. Files scoring below the confidence floor fall back to a per-tenant default rather than guessing, because a wrong guess silently corrupts content downstream. As you pick up this module, note that the sampling and threshold behavior is governed entirely by the constants below.

limits module of bahap-yaweg:
BUDGETS = {
    "praion": 741,
    "istax": 629,
    "holdor": 926,
    "ulaion": 219,
    "gorwyn": 412,
}

Hey Priva,

Quick heads-up before Friday's DR drill for the Inkmill markdown pipeline: we'll restore the renderer config from the cold backup, so you'll need the escrow credentials handy. Grab a coffee first — the restore takes a while. For the sealed vault copy, the recovery passphrase is below.

recovery phrase for kahop-kahap: istys-novdor-joreth-silir-eliys

Subject: tailr CLI key rotated

For the weekly sync: the shared key for tailr, our internal log-tailing CLI, rotated this morning. Old key dies Friday 17:00. Update your `~/.tailr/config` before then or streaming sessions will hang on auth. Nothing else changed — same endpoints, same flags. If your dashboards wrap tailr, restart them after updating. Questions go in the eng-tools channel, not DMs. Scripted consumers should pull from Lockbin, not hardcode. For manual setups, the new key is below.

app token of fajop-fahif = qvz4-AnML